Leviton® wire mesh safety grips are built tough to provide the strength, reliability and gripping force required for today's demanding wire management applications. They are designed to distribute stress over a large area so they can securely hold, pull or support the wire, rope, tubing or fiber optic cable to which they are applied. Leviton® wire mesh safety grips are flexible holding devices used to pull cable, rope or tubing into place, to support it after it has been installed, to prevent cable pullout or to provide strain relief that reduces the arc of bend at points of wire connections or terminations. Features
  • Strain relief grips are used to connect cords or cable to electrical enclosures and equipment
  • These grips prevent pullout due to tension and limit the arc of bend at the point of entry
  • Strain is distributed over the length of mesh rather than concentrated at one point or transferred to the internal termination
